Trust Funds

All asbestos victims are entitled to full compensation for their losses, which includes medical expenses, lost wages, and suffering. Compensation from asbestos trust funds can assist them in paying these costs. Asbestos trust funds are pools of money that were set aside by the companies that produced asbestos-containing products. The funds were first established in the 1980s, following companies exposed workers to asbestos and filed Chapter 11 bankruptcy to avoid liability.

Typically the trust fund assigns a schedule of value to various types of asbestos-related conditions, with more serious conditions being more valuable than other conditions. Each trust has a percentage of the total claim that they will pay. Asbestos lawyers assist victims in filing claims involving multiple asbestos trust funds in order to maximize their compensation.

To ensure that compensation is received as soon as feasible, it is crucial to submit a claim to the asbestos trust fund as soon as you are diagnosed. The timeframe varies for each case, but many victims receive payouts within 90 days of filing their claim. Certain victims are eligible for an expedited review, which enables them to receive a predetermined amount of compensation dependent on the asbestos company's established guidelines.

The average amount paid out from a mesothelioma fund is $1 million or higher. The exact amount depends on which asbestos companies are involved in the individual's claim and also the percentage of each trust's payout.
